✦ Synopsis
Ab initio multi-reference confguration interaction (MRD CI) calculations were carried out for the potential energy curves of the first 17 states of the CsH molecule. Our calculations show that the experimentally reported state referred to as a ' A is most likely the second 311 state of CsH, which correlates with the same dissoc&ion channel as the ' 8.
